🌄 Origin & Heritage
Handcrafted by Zuni artisans Bill & Lou, this striking ring reflects the intricate artistry of late 20th-century Southwestern Native American jewelry. The Zuni people of New Mexico are renowned for their precise lapidary work and use of vibrant turquoise — a stone revered for protection, healing, and spiritual balance.
💎 Design & Craftsmanship
This bold cluster-style ring showcases nine cabochon turquoise stones, arranged in a radiant, almost floral design. Each teardrop-shaped gem is hand-set in sawtooth bezels, bordered by delicate silver bead accents that highlight the natural sky-blue hue of the stones.
The ring’s oxidized sterling silver background deepens the contrast, enhancing the traditional Zuni aesthetic of balanced geometry and vivid color.
🕰️ Era & Symbolism
Dating from the late 20th century (circa 1970s–1990s), this piece bridges tradition with modern Native American jewelry movements. Turquoise — known as the “Stone of Life” — was a cornerstone of Zuni culture, symbolizing harmony between earth and sky.
